Eudora Welty: The Art and Artistry of Storytelling (LH31826)

$179 MEMBER PRICE: $14320

with Rebecca Jaroff

Calendar Sep 23, 2026 at 11:30 am, runs for 8 weeks

NEW A Pulitzer Prize-winning author and a photographer, Welty’s texts offer insightful, clever, and realistic portrayals of life in the American south. Her work is often characterized by its modernist techniques, sharp wit, and profound understanding of human relationships. Read, view, and discuss a collection of Welty’s short stories and depression-era photographs, along with her philosophy that the act of writing is a "continuous thread of revelation" and “a process of becoming.”

Trying Times (LH31830)

$54 MEMBER PRICE: $4320

with Lawrence Swesey

Calendar Sep 23, 2026 at 3 pm

NEW Learn how the intrepid Maryland 400, “Washington’s Immortals,” saved the nascent nation from destruction less than two months after the Second Continental Congress declared independence. Follow this unit and other patriotic Continental Army units as they battle through the next few months of the “Times that try men’s souls.” Analyze how they endured the discouragement of the New York Campaign and the retreat across New Jersey while securing the survival of the U.S. See our 2 day bus trip, 10/8 and 10/9,on page 69.

Two National Beginnings and Public Health (SL41806)

$47 MEMBER PRICE: $3760

with Robert Hicks

Calendar Sep 24, 2026 at 1 pm

NEW The U.S. had two beginnings: in Jamestown and in Philadelphia. Epidemics and disease struck both places, threatening to destabilize government and the economy. Examine what archaeological work and historical records tell us about the management of public health.

Continental Army History Hike at McKaig (SP42023)

$42 MEMBER PRICE: $3360

with Vytas Masalaitis

Calendar Sep 24, 2026 at 5:30 pm

Embark on a 2-mile historic journey within McKaig Nature Center. Discover Colonial and Revolutionary American history rooted in this very land, from the symbolism of the Tree of Liberty and the Pine Tree Riot to a 1731 Swedish Settlers Farm House. The hike culminates in tracing the route of the Continental Army's march to Valley Forge after the battle of Germantown in 1777. Expect some moderate elevation changes and uneven terrain along serene trails.
